The Power of Checks and Balances

In the realm of governance, checks and balances serve as a essential mechanism to prevent any one branch of government from accumulating excessive power. This system of constraints ensures that each branch operates within its defined authority, fostering a balance of power. When implemented effectively, checks and balances can safeguard democratic principles and maintain the rule of law.

  • As an example: The legislative branch can create laws, but the executive branch has the power to veto them.
  • Additionally: The judicial branch can examine laws passed by the legislature and decisions made by the executive branch to ensure their constitutionality

These interconnected systems illustrate how checks and balances work in operation. By limiting the power of any single branch, this system promotes a more accountable government that serves the best interests of its people

A Full Medical Review

Scheduling annual medical appointments is essential for maintaining good health. During a comprehensive physical, your physician will fully evaluate various aspects of your health status. This includes checking your vital signs, listening to your lungs and heart|heart sounds, and conducting a hands-on assessment. Your doctor may also recommend laboratory work based on your medical history. A full physical is an important step in preventing illness and addressing health issues proactively.
